  • (24 Dec 2014) Santa Claus is making final preparations in his home in Lapland before he heads off on his globe-trotting Christmas Eve trip.
    The last few letters are arriving, the elves are busy and Rudolph is getting ready for lift-off.
    But before setting off, Santa sent his best wishes to the children of the world and encouraged patience ahead of Christmas Day.
    "As Christmas is getting close - now very, very close - I send my love to all the children and my best wishes," he says.
    "And I know that waiting for the Christmas moment, the morning when the presents are there, it feels such a long time, but it will come."
    Santa Claus Village (around 8 kilometres/5 miles north of Rovaniemi in northern Finland) is a popular tourist destination.
    According to Rovaniemi's tourism and marketing company, some 400-thousand people visit the village every year to meet Santa Claus, play in the snow and get in the festive spirit.
    For those who can't meet Santa Claus in person, there's always old-fashioned post to get in contact.
    At the village's own post office, "elves" are sorting through thousands of letters sent from all corners of the globe and sorting them by country.
    The village says they receive over 500-thousand letters a year.
    The countries which send the most festive correspondence include Italy, China, the UK and Poland.
    According to one "elf" named Henna, children often ask for toys, but also the health and well-being of their families.
    Once preparations are complete, Santa Claus goes to meet his trusty reindeer Rudolph in the forest and they both head off around the world.
